Wetouch Technology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
P/E Ratio3.506.010.731.3411.82
P/S Ratio0.501.250.170.573.37
P/B Ratio0.170.440.090.362.38
Price/Tangible Book0.170.440.090.362.43
Price/FCF26.494.750.749.888.14
Price/OCF19.753.900.741.668.14
Enterprise Value Ratios
EV/Revenue2.89
EV/EBITDA7.00
EV/EBIT7.62
EV/FCF6.98
Profitability & Returns
Return on Equity (ROE)0.05%0.09%0.13%0.32%0.23%
Return on Assets (ROA)0.05%0.08%0.10%0.14%0.17%
Return on Invested Capital (ROIC)0.34%0.48%0.42%0.47%0.48%
Return on Capital Employed (ROCE)0.07%0.11%0.17%0.19%0.27%
Leverage & Solvency Ratios
Debt/Equity0.010.010.020.03
Debt/EBITDA0.110.100.150.16
Debt/FCF1.320.120.190.86
Liquidity Ratios
Current Ratio38.6816.8415.4917.5416.07
Quick Ratio37.7316.6415.1216.8215.81
Efficiency Ratios
Asset Turnover0.340.410.540.700.71
Inventory Turnover171.4869.7771.5169.1651.95
Yield & Distribution Ratios
Earnings Yield0.29%0.17%1.37%0.75%0.08%
FCF Yield0.04%0.21%1.34%0.10%0.12%
Buyback Yield-0.25%-4.08%-0.13%-0.13%-0.04%